Analyst Perspective
Boomi is a private enterprise software company that provides a cloud-native integration and automation platform for connecting applications, data, APIs and business processes across hybrid IT environments. Its core offering is sold as SaaS to enterprise IT, integration, data and platform teams that need to link cloud and on-premise systems, automate workflows, govern APIs and manage trusted data at scale. The business makes money primarily through recurring software subscriptions, usage-based pricing and enterprise contracts tied to platform capabilities, environments and workloads. Recent acquisitions indicate deliberate expansion beyond core iPaaS into API management, modern data integration, managed file transfer and broader automation, strengthening its position as an enterprise integration hub rather than a single-purpose tool.

Boomi: About
Boomi operates a B2B SaaS model centred on an enterprise integration platform. It creates value by reducing the complexity of connecting disparate systems, data sources and workflows, then monetises that value through platform subscriptions, usage-based consumption and larger negotiated enterprise agreements. Its unified architecture supports land-and-expand selling: customers may start with integration, then add API management, data hub, event streaming, EDI, low-code workflow and file transfer capabilities.
How Boomi Works & Monetises
Business model analysis and core revenue streams
Boomi monetises primarily through recurring SaaS subscriptions combined with usage-based pricing. Customers can buy the full platform, select individual capabilities or use pay-as-you-go pricing, while larger customers typically enter sales-led annual enterprise contracts. Commercial expansion comes from capability upsell across API management, data integration, MDM, EDI, low-code workflow and event streaming, plus support tiers and consumption-based charges for workload volume and environments.

Read original sourceBoomi Study: APAC Risks AI ROI Without Data Foundations
Boomi commissioned Omdia to survey more than 1,100 senior technology and business decision-makers across Australia, New Zealand, Singapore, Malaysia and the Philippines, finding rapid AI adoption in APAC but widespread gaps in data architecture, integration and governance. Key findings include that 74% of respondents are running active AI initiatives, only 46% have a platform-led integration approach, and roughly half have formal AI-specific data governance policies. The research highlights widespread efforts to reduce tool sprawl and consolidate data and integration technologies, while concerns about data residency and unmanaged "shadow integrations" persist. Boomi and Omdia executives warn that weak data foundations risk turning AI adoption into isolated projects without measurable ROI, and urge organisations to prioritise unified integration, data quality and governance to realise enterprise-scale AI benefits.
